Virgin Voyages Weddings

Virgin Voyages offers couples the chance to celebrate their wedding while sailing to destinations around the world. Instead of a traditional venue, the ceremony takes place onboard the ship itself, with friends and family joining you for the voyage.

Some couples choose a private ceremony for just the two of them, while others invite guests and turn the sailing into a full wedding celebration at sea.

Virgin Voyages Weddings Packages & Tiers

Virgin Voyages offers three wedding tiers depending on how large you want the ceremony to be. These packages are subject to change until agreed with Virgin Voyages.

You, Me And The Sea

This is the most intimate option and is designed for couples who want a private ceremony without guests.

Price: $4,000

  • Private ceremony for the couple
  • Captain or ship officer officiant
  • Private ceremony venue
  • Wedding cake
  • Champagne toast
  • Basic bouquet and boutonniere
  • Beauty treatment for both partners
  • $200 onboard credit

Soulmates Set Sail

This tier allows a small group of guests to attend the ceremony.

Price: $5,000

  • Ceremony for the couple and up to four guests
  • Private ceremony venue
  • Champagne welcome for guests
  • Cake and ceremony setup
  • Planning support from the Virgin Voyages wedding team
  • Beauty treatment for the couple
  • $200 onboard credit

Wedding On The Waves

This is the largest wedding package and is designed for couples bringing friends and family along for the voyage.

Price: $8,000

  • Ceremony for up to 50 guests
  • Private ceremony venue
  • One hour cocktail reception
  • Champagne toast
  • Wedding cake
  • Private dining experience at one of the onboard restaurants
  • Wedding planning support
  • $200 onboard credit

All Virgin Voyages Wedding Packages Include

Regardless of which tier you choose, all Virgin Voyages wedding packages include a number of core elements to help coordinate the ceremony and celebration.

  • Dedicated Wedding Specialist to help plan the ceremony before the voyage
  • Onboard wedding coordinator to manage the ceremony during the sailing
  • Private ceremony venue onboard the ship
  • Ceremony officiated by the captain or a senior ship officer
  • Ceremony music and basic decorations
  • Wedding cake
  • Basic bouquet and boutonniere
  • Planning assistance for dinner reservations on the night of the ceremony

The ceremony itself typically lasts around 15 to 30 minutes and can be customized with music, decor, flowers, and personal vows if desired.

At Sea Weddings Explained

Important: The most important thing to understand is that weddings held onboard Virgin Voyages ships are symbolic ceremonies rather than legally binding weddings.

Couples typically complete the legal marriage paperwork separately before or after the voyage depending on the rules where they live. The ceremony onboard is focused on the celebration itself, with the captain or a ship officer officiating.

Friends and family sailing with you can attend the ceremony depending on the package you select.

Virgin Voyages Wedding Ceremony Venues

Ceremonies can take place in several locations onboard depending on the ship and availability.

The Perch

An outdoor deck space on Deck 16 near the top of the ship with panoramic ocean views.

The Wake

The ship’s steakhouse located at the aft of the vessel overlooking the wake.

The Scene

A smaller private indoor event space used for ceremonies and celebrations.

Customizing Your Virgin Voyages Wedding

Couples can personalize several parts of the ceremony including flowers, music, decor, and cake flavors. You can bring your own ceremony music or choose from options provided by Virgin Voyages, and couples can write their own vows if they prefer a more personal ceremony.

Virgin Voyages Wedding Add-Ons

Beyond the core ceremony packages, Virgin Voyages also offers a range of optional add-ons that allow couples to personalize their celebration.

  • Upgraded floral arrangements
  • Live musicians or DJs for the ceremony
  • Professional photography
  • Spa packages for the couple before the ceremony
  • Enhanced ceremony decor
  • Specialty cakes or dessert upgrades

These extras allow each ceremony to feel more personal, whether you’re planning a simple elopement at sea or a larger celebration with friends and family.

Virgin Voyages Wedding Circles

Many couples invite friends and family to sail with them, effectively turning the wedding into a group cruise. Virgin Voyages calls this program Wedding Circles.

Wedding Circles allow couples to reserve a group of cabins for guests traveling together and unlock a few additional perks for the group.

  • 10% discount on voyage fare for most cabins
  • Ability to hold up to 16 Sea Terrace cabins for 30 days while planning
  • Guests can be added to the group up to 45 days before sailing
  • Bar Tab added per cabin depending on voyage length
  • Pre-voyage dining coordination for the wedding group

Bar Tab is currently provided based on the length of the voyage:

  • $100 Bar Tab for 4–5 night sailings
  • $200 Bar Tab for 6–8 night sailings
  • $300 Bar Tab for sailings of 9 nights or longer

Wedding Circles are designed to make it easier for friends and family to travel together while also adding a few extra perks for the group.

How Much A Virgin Voyages Wedding Actually Costs

The wedding package price is only part of the total cost of getting married on Virgin Voyages. While the ceremony packages start at $4,000, the overall cost will depend on how many guests are sailing with you and which cabins everyone books.

For example, a small elopement style ceremony for just the couple may only involve the wedding package plus the cost of the cruise itself.

However, if you’re inviting friends and family, the total cost will usually include:

  • The wedding package itself ($4,000 – $8,000)
  • The cruise fare for the couple
  • Cruise fares for guests attending the wedding
  • Optional add-ons such as upgraded flowers, music, or photography
  • Pre or post voyage travel and hotels

For many couples, the appeal of a cruise wedding is that the venue, dining, entertainment, and accommodations are already included as part of the voyage. Guests joining the wedding will typically book cabins across the ship, with many groups choosing balcony cabins from the different Virgin Voyages cabin types available.
